10 Hungriest States in the U.S.

According to the U.S. Department of Agriculture, 10.8 percent of American households experienced hunger in 2023, up from 10.4 percent in 2021. These states have the highest percentages of American households who experienced hunger: Arkansas, Texas, Mississippi, Louisiana, South Carolina, Oklahoma, West Virginia, Kentucky, Alabama, and Missouri.
